As part of the eLeadership Academy™ mission to build human-centric, brain-conscious leaders who change the world for good, we offer scholarships to give bright and promising leaders the tools they need to succeed.



$1500 worth of scholarships will be awarded each quarter to help support the development of promising leaders. If you would like to apply or nominate a shining star for consideration, please review the application details below.

Shine Bright Scholarship Application Requirements
Personal Applications or Nominations:
- A letter outlining the applicant’s / nominee's passion for serving others through leadership, why the scholarship would be helpful, and why the applicant is a good choice for a Shine Bright Scholarship (approximately 250 words).
- A letter of support from a manager or colleague.
- Resume.
